About the Golf II 16V
The FF drivetrain Golf is one of Volkswagen’s most iconic cars. From its first appearance in 1974, Volkswagen Golf continued to develop and lead the worldwide compact car class. In 1986, the Golf II GTI 16V was added to the second-generation model Golf II line up which had made its debut in 1983. With a 1,781cc inline-4 DOHC 16-valve engine, a tuned car took part in global rally races, and in the U.S. became a fan favourite hatchback of the 1980s era.

The MB-01 Chassis
The compact, 2WD MB-01 chassis gives a choice of three types of wheelbases, and a front- or rear- wheel drive system. Without removing battery pack, motor, and R/C equipment setups from the centre frame, simply change attachment directions of final gears and steering linkage to switch between front- and rear-wheel drive; low or high motor position can be chosen for rear-wheel drive cars. The 4-wheel double wishbone suspension features symmetrical structure and friction dampers. Unitized sections such as motor mount, final gears and suspension facilitate ease of assembly and effective maintenance.

About the Model

1/10 scale R/C model assembly kit. Length: 383mm, width: 170mm, height: 138mm
Wheelbase: 239mm (Long)
Polycarbonate body
Separate plastic parts moulded in black realistically depict side mirrors and bumpers
Separate transparent parts capture headlights and taillights
Porous dish wheels are paired with radial tyres
Includes 540-Type Torque Tuned brushed motor and Hobbywing produced ESC

Separately Required Items

Two-channel radio, steering servo, 7.2-7.4volt battery with compatible charger
